Output 65b8db1d9c6a28201ff473a0d4ec31d6f2156a98f13e96dbff4235184624837b:0

value
638067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9cfd94f62a7839ba0fdc0193f131ab45b804fea OP_EQUAL
address
3HAu7ZBGJzXqgvy8t8rf5eAQKxkTRHBVUx
transaction
65b8db1d9c6a28201ff473a0d4ec31d6f2156a98f13e96dbff4235184624837b
spent
true